#26d012 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#26d012 is composed of 14.9% red, 81.6%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.3%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 113.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 44.3%. #26d012 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cff24 with #00a100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

● #26d012 color description : Strong lime green.
#26d012 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#26d012 has RGB values of R:38, G:208,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 2543634.

Shades and Tints of #26d012
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020901 is the darkest color, while #f7fef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#26d012
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b7969 is the less saturated color, while #18e101 is the most saturated one.
